cshtml中引⽤css_带你了解web编程css
css简介
CSS是Cascading Style Sheets的英⽂缩写,即层叠样式表,CSS语⾔是⼀种标记语⾔,因此不需要编译,可以直接由浏览器执⾏(属于浏览器解释型语⾔),CSS是⽤于布局与美化⽹页的,CSS能实现内容与样式的分离,⽅便团队开发。
css语法
CSS 由选择器、属性、属性值组成,格式:selector{property:value}
1、选择器通常是指需要改变样式的 HTML 元素
2、属性是指希望设置的样式属性
3、属性和值之间⽤冒号分开,多个属性之间加分号隔开
4、CSS是⼤⼩写不敏感的,在CSS语法中推荐使⽤⼩写
⽰例:body{color:red;font-size:12px},设置了页⾯为字体颜⾊为红⾊,字体⼤⼩为14像素
css注释
CSS⾥⾯的注释的内容会被浏览器忽略,可⽤于为样式表加注释及调试使⽤。CSS注释格式如下:
/* css注释 */
css中的颜⾊值
1、#rrggbb ⽰例:#ffcc00
2、rgb(x,x,x) 其中x是⼀个0-255的整数值如:rgb(255,204,0)
3、red颜⾊值如color:red;
引用外部样式表的格式是css中的长度单位
px 像素(Pixel)、em 相对于当前⽂本字体尺⼨的倍数、% 百分⽐、rem 单位基于 html 元素的字体⼤⼩
html中引⼊css的三种⽅法
⼀、⾏内样式(内联样式)
就是把CSS样式直接作⽤在HTML标签中,特点:⾏内样式⽐其他⽅法更加简单灵活,但需要和展⽰的内容混淆在⼀起,从⽽会失去样式和内容相分离的优点。
⽰例:
使⽤CSS内联引⽤表现段落。
⼆、内部样式(内嵌样式)
使⽤style标签直接把CSS⽂件中的内容加载到HTML⽂档内部的
标签⾥,特点:适合⽤于当前⽂档具有独⼀⽆⼆的样式的情况。
css内嵌样式
三、外部样式
1、CSS外部引⽤使⽤了外接的CSS⽂件,⼀般的浏览器都带有缓存功能,所以⽤户不⽤每次都下载此CSS⽂件。
2、外部样式真正实现内容与表现的分离。
3、实现外部样式有两种⽅式:使⽤link标签引⽤CSS、使⽤@import导⼊CSS。
css外部样式引⼊⽅式
样式表优先级
1、如果在同⼀个选择器上同时使⽤⼏个不同的样式表时,则样式表的效果将会叠加。
2、如果样式出现冲突,则离选择器越近样式优先级越⾼。
3、因为⾏内样式在html元素内部,所以⾏内样式的优先级是最⾼的。
喜欢的朋友点拨关注,不迷路

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。